Transaction bd70419c72a142591ba427c2e3efc0e3ef4cc55df968752fa3d8f6d01c59e1e3
1 Input
2 Outputs
- bd70419c72a142591ba427c2e3efc0e3ef4cc55df968752fa3d8f6d01c59e1e3:0
- bd70419c72a142591ba427c2e3efc0e3ef4cc55df968752fa3d8f6d01c59e1e3:1
value 2958720
address 3Q9sLfiH16SW3Y1nkUHKR6yKadKRYQVTFT
value 13738559
address 1ETuUqDecWEvARzkGvBwXz2VudrGQZaz3T